I woke up before anyone knew I had come back.

Not fully.

Not the way people imagine waking up, with a gasp and a dramatic reach for the people they love.

It was smaller than that.

It was a flicker behind my eyes, a slow return to pain, and the awful knowledge that my body belonged to me but would not obey me.

The hospital room smelled like antiseptic, plastic tubing, and stale coffee in a paper cup someone had left too long on the windowsill.

A monitor beeped beside me.

The sound was steady, almost polite, as if it were counting down to a decision other people were making about my life.

For a while, I thought I was dreaming.

Then I heard my son.

“Mom,” Noah whispered.

His voice was so soft I barely caught it through the fog.

He was nine years old, too young to understand hospital forms and insurance calls and the way adults lower their voices when they are talking about death.

But he understood fear.

Children always do.

They understand the shape of it before they understand the paperwork.

“If you can hear me,” he whispered, “squeeze once.”

I tried.

Nothing happened.

Not my hand.

Not my mouth.

Not even my eyelids.

Inside, I was screaming.

Outside, I was a woman in a bed with a tube taped to my arm and a hospital chart that said COMA DAY 12.
